Achieving “perfect” vision in patients is a challenge in refractive surgery. Our software uses algorithmic approach tobridge the mismatch between topolyzer and manifest refraction bydividing the patients into 3 treatment groups using 3Z rule (Zonules and accommodation, Zernike’s Analysis, Zero rule for ablation). We propose that this software could be the way forward to attain “perfect” vision.
